Contribute FeedbackCiao! has long been a beloved dining destination for many, celebrated for its excellent food and attentive service. However, recent visits have left some loyal customers feeling disappointed. Issues have surfaced regarding service delays and food inconsistencies, with diners reporting missing ingredients and uncomfortable seating on the patio. While management has been responsive, offering tokens of appreciation for past experiences, patrons worry that these incidents reflect deeper problems, such as staffing transitions or new culinary oversight. Despite the challenges, many remain hopeful that Ciao! will restore its reputation and return to the high standards that have defined it for decades.
